Personal Background

William Alfred Buckingham was born in Lebanon, Connecticut, in 1804 and spent his career in public service, including two terms as mayor of Norwich. He later served as the 41st governor of Connecticut from 1858 to 1866, during which he managed the state's economic challenges and significantly contributed to the Civil War effort. After his governorship, Buckingham served in the U.S. Senate from 1869 until his death in 1875, where he chaired several important committees. His leadership roles and dedication to public service left a lasting legacy in Connecticut.

Political Ideas

William Alfred Buckingham's political identity is marked by an unwavering commitment to both regional and national interests, particularly during the Civil War. His strategic financial maneuvers during the economic panic in Connecticut and his personal financial support for the state's war efforts reveal a highly localized yet deeply invested approach. Buckingham's advocacy for integrating black soldiers into the Connecticut militia showcases an unexpected progressive stance amid a period of intense regional conservatism. His dual roles in local governance and federal leadership underscore a calculated balancing act between state autonomy and federal cooperation.
